Dulidae
Dulidae(palmchat; class Aves, order Passeriformes) A monotypic family (Dulus dominicus) which is an olive-brown bird with buff-white under-parts, streaked with brown, a stout bill, and stout feet. It inhabits open country with palms, feeding on berries and blossom. Its nest is a large communal structure with separate entrances and nesting compartments, built high in a palm. It is found in the West Indies, confined to Hispaniola and Gonave.
